Why Hervey Bay Is Famous for Whale Watching Enthusiasts
What sets Hervey Bay apart from other whale-watching destinations is its locality and environment. Shielded by the tranquil waters created by Fraser Island (K'gari), it supplies a natural refuge for journeying humpback whales. Every year, in between July and November, hundreds of these stunning creatures make their journey to Hervey Bay during their impressive migration along Australia's east coastline.What makes Hervey Bay really unique is its function as a stopover for these whales. Unlike various other areas where humpbacks are observed on the move, in Hervey Bay, they stop to rest, play, and support their young. These resting behaviors guarantee that visitors commonly witness intimate moments, from parents teaching young how to breach to spirited displays of tail slapping and fin twirling.
